Spiral Knights is a pretty

Spiral Knights is a pretty cute game. I prefer my graphics in games to be cute and colorful since it makes everything more appealing to look at for me. The push in general gaming that realism is good has never sat well with me since I think stylized better than realistic. I like to tease guys sometimes and say that Spiral is a girly game since it's all cute and has dressup, which has a grain of truth to it. In general I find that the cuter the game, the higher percentage of female players.

I don't associate cute with "this game is made for children" by any stretch of the imagination. While Spiral is pretty kid-friendly, I don't feel like that's the goal of the design so much as just a general side effect. The 13 year age limit is just generally pervasive since people will swear and take advantage of others on any game like this.

I'm 23 and female. The colors and cuteness are definitely what drew me in early on.
